A new study released in Science News looks a the link between exposure to diesel exhaust and an increase in new blood vessel formation. Question is, does this have a direct effect on Cancer? While it is intuitively unlikely that diesel fumes are good for you, there are other factors that have to be in place for tumors to form. The study here is  an animal study, based or correlation, not causation, and the headline is not quite accurate, but does cause us to ask the question, and to do more research on what polluting our environment does to our long term health.

Below is a summary of one of my favorite new books. It’s called Foods that Prevent Cancer and its by Richard Beliveau and Denis Gingras.  The authors base their recommendations on the scientific studies currently available.
They have found that approximately one-third of all cancers are directly related to diet. To help prevent cancer, they recommended making some of these foods that fight cancer a regular part of your diet.
